Household of Leonardus Timmermans

He is married to Joanna Schuijers (100.2.3.4).

They got married on May 25, 1906 at Oss, Noord-Brabant, Nederland.

Bron Burgerlijke stand - Huwelijk
Archieflocatie Brabants Historisch Informatie Centrum
Algemeen Toegangnr: 550.126
Inventarisnr: 2305
Gemeente: Oss
Soort akte: huwelijk
Aktenummer: 29
Datum: 25-05-1906
Bruidegom Leonardus Timmermans
Geboorteplaats: Oss
Bruid Joanna Schuijers
Geboorteplaats: Oss
Vader bruidegom Wilhelmus Timmermans
Moeder bruidegom Catharina Beekers
Vader bruid Antonius Schuijers
Moeder bruid Petronella van Galen
